To some, the notion of an adjustable height sink seems unnecessary and excessive. However, if you suffer from a disability, you understand the burden of using everyday appliances that most people take for granted. While washing your hair may seem simple to most, it can prove dangerous or even life threatening if you are wheelchair bound or confined to the limitations of a disability. Just as it is important to convert your home into a comfortable, accessible domain filled with appliances you can use safely, it is critical that salons cater to these needs, as well. There are many benefits to purchasing an adjustable sink, whether you are a salon owner, or someone suffering the physical effects of age or of a physical condition.

Benefit 1: It’s Safer

Adjustable sinks are exceedingly safe. They are designed to adjust to multiple different heights, so they can accommodate people of various heights and those with physical issues. Furthermore, they are composed of the finest materials, including laminate and stainless steel. The added, personalized drawers can make your personal belongings and toiletries easier to retrieve, as well. Overall, these sinks are uniquely designed to empower those who are limited in mobility.

Benefit 2: It’s Cost-effective

Whether you are a salon owner reading this, or an elderly or disabled person, one thing remains an indisputable fact. Adjustable sinks are cost-effective for both business owners and for everyday people. For example, if you choose to wash your hair conventionally at home, with a normal sink, you can risk falling, fracturing your bones and paying exorbitant medical costs in the process, which can be distressing and costly. If you run a salon, you can risk losing your business and royalties if a customer sues for physical damages in the case of injury. While health is the most important, it is crucial that you safeguard yourself from a monetary disaster.

Benefit 3: It Encourages Equality

If you own a salon, every customer should feel as though he or she is an equal, respected member of the community. If you have at least one adjustable height sink designed to respect the needs of your disabled patrons, this will be very much appreciated. Disabled patrons can account for a large part of your revenue, especially if they feel comfortable and safe in your salon.

Benefit 4: It Respects Accessibility Laws

There is a legal framework in place, designed to protect the disabled. It is critical to serve the needs not only of the able-bodied population but also of those who face mobility issues. Your business must be uniquely structured to adhere to the legal boundaries of accessibility. If you violate the rights and needs of the disabled community, this might not bode well for your business. So, for the sake of respecting the legal rights of your disabled and elderly customer, consider installing an adjustable sink.
